    OPINION AND ORDER OF THE BOARD
    (by Mr. Goodman):
    This matter comes before the Pollution Control Board
    (Board)
    upon the Petition of Central Illinois Public Service Co.
    (CIPS)
    as
    amended October
    28,
    1975,
    for variance from Rules 203(g) (1) (c) (i)
    and 204(e)
    of the Air Regulations until March
    1,
    1976.
    The Environ-
    mental Protection Agency
    (Agency)
    filed its recommendation with the
    Board on January 16,
    1976.
    The Petition seeks variance for CIPS’ Meredosia Generating
    Station in Morgan County,
    Illinois.
    CIPS has six boilers at that
    station with
    a total generating capacity of 588 MW.
    The Board must deny the variance sought herein.
    In the Illinois
    Supreme Court Opinion Docket No.
    47352 entitled Commonwealth Edison
    Company v.
    Pollution Control Board,
    the judgment of the Appellate
    Court
    in 25
    Ill. App.
    3d
    271, reversing the adoption of Rule
    203(g)
    (1) was affirmed.
    In consideration thereof the Board finds CIPS~
    petition for variance from that rule to be moot.
    With regard
    to CIPS’
    petition for variance from Rule 204(e),
    CIPS has failed to propose any compliance plan which
    it intends
    to
    undertake.
    While
    it is true that an amendment to Rule 204(e)
    is
    currently under consideration by the Board,
    this does not excuse
    Petitioner from undertaking some form of abatement plan.
    The Board
    holds that CIPS’
    Petition is inadequate, and will deny a variance
    from Rule 204(e).
    This Opinion constitutes the Board’s findings of fact and
    conclusions of law in this matter.

    ORDER
    It is the Order of the Board that:
    a)
    Central Illinois Public Service Company’s Petition
    for variance from Rule 203(g) (1) (c) (i)
    of the Air Regulations
    be and is hereby dismissed;
    and
    b)
    Central Illinois Public Service Company’s Petition for
    variance from Rule 204(e)
    of the Air Regulations be and is
    hereby denied without prejudice.
